AXED CASUALTY'S WILL FIRED

CASUALTY heart-throb Will Thorp has been sensationally sacked.

The handsome actor, romeo paramedic Woody Joyner, is to be written out in dramatic style in a Christmas special.

Despite quick-footing his way into the hearts of the nation on BBC1's Strictly Come Dancing, the 28-year old has failed to make an impression with Casualty viewers.

An insider said: "We thought he'd be a big hit. He's a great actor and gets on well with everyone. But if viewers aren't keen we must make a cut."

It's a bitter blow for dad-of-one Will who just weeks ago revealed how he loved working in the show.

The BBC said: "In such shows, characters come and go frequently." People

Gloria Leaves Strictly Come Dancing


Gloria Is Voted Off

TV presenter Gloria Hunniford is the latest celeb to be voted off the BBC's Strictly Come Dancing.

The Holiday and Songs Of Praise presenter and her dance partner Darren Bennett were kicked out of the show by viewers.

Despite receiving the lowest scores by judges for three weeks running, GMTV's Fiona Phillips and Brendan Cole stayed in the competition.

Gloria and Darren, and Casualty actor Will Thorp, who is dancing with Hanna Haarala, received the lowest viewer ratings.

Gloria said: "It's been life changing. I've had a ball and I've lost a bit of weight."

Darren, who won the second series of the show alongside Jill Halfpenny, said: "Gloria has been very competitive with herself. She's done fantastic." Sky
